18. My ex has some very extreme religious views; will that help me get custody?
Family Court judges hate to mess with religious issues; it's tricky territory at best. Unless the judge can find an extremely compelling reason to address it, they prefer to have the parents work it out amongst themselves. When religious issues are brought before the court, judges will typically defer to the custodial parent's wishes.
